Heads up for plugin authors building against the Lumenkit component library: starting with v4, we pin minor versions of shared components at build time, so your plugin manifest must declare a compatible range explicitly. Loose ranges caused duplicate bundle copies in the Fernhollow deploy last quarter. The resolver now scores candidate versions using weighted constants rather than naive semver precedence, and ties are broken deterministically. If you override the resolver, keep your weights close to ours. The defaults we ship are as follows:

tuning table, kawep-tawif:
CAPS = {
    "olidor": 80,
    "belion": 7,
    "quenys": 225,
    "druox": 839,
    "fraath": 482,
}

Hi team,

Before I hand off the 3.2 release, please note the humidity sensor drift reported on Verdana controllers in the Elmbrook trial site. Drift exceeds 4% after roughly ten days of continuous operation; firmware 3.2.1 adds an automatic recalibration cycle every 72 hours. Support should advise growers to install 3.2.1 and trigger a manual recalibration once. The hotfix bundle must be verified before distribution, so I'm including the signing key used for the 3.2.1 packages below.

release key, fahof-yagap: bky3_m5d

# This file governs ingestion from field units (tractor and harvester
# telemetry) into the Grainfall processing pipeline. Variables below set
# the MQTT broker endpoint, batch flush interval, and the TLS minimum
# version, which is pinned to 1.3 per the Holloway security baseline.
# All values here are environment-specific; do not copy between tiers.
# Rotation cadence for credentials is ninety days, tracked in the audit
# register. The broker authentication credential is set on the next line.

secret setting of tajof-bahif: COURIER_KEY3=65d

TICKET-4412: Signature check failed on lexiscrape v2.8 artifact. The translation-string extraction script bundle built from branch i18n-sweep fails verification on the Cordale release runner. Build itself is green; strings extracted from all 14 locale packs without warnings. Suspect the artifact was signed with the rotated key from last sprint while the runner still pins the old one. Blocking Thursday's cut. Release manager: please re-sign with the current key and confirm the runner trusts it. The key to use is below.

deploy key for kagup-bawig: bky9_ZMq28eTw9